Dunlap, Robert Bruce was born on October 14, 1942 in Elgin, Illinois, United States. Son of Robert Joseph and Carol Dunlap.

Bachelor of Science, Beloit College, 1964; Doctor of Philosophy, Indiana U., 1968.
Public health service biochemistry traineeship, Indiana U., Bloomington, 1965-1968; postdoctoral fellow, National Institutes of Health, Scripps Institute, 1968-1971; assistant professor of chemistry, University of Southern California, Columbia, 1971-1974; associate professor, University of Southern California, Columbia, 1974-1978; professor, University of Southern California, Columbia, since 1978; director basic research, Richland Memorial Hospital, Columbia, 1990-1996; Doctor Fred M. Weissman professor of chemical ecology, Richland Memorial Hospital, Columbia, since 1990; Adjunct Professor department pediatrics, Richland Memorial Hospital, Columbia, since 1991; director children's cancer research laboratory, department pediatrics, Richland Memorial Hospital, Columbia, 1991-1993. Planning director South Carolina. Cancer Center, Columbia, 1991-1993, chair department chemical, biochemistry, since 1995.
Fellow American Association for the Advancement of Science (Research and Development award for innovations in science and tech.1993, Governor's award for excellence in science awareness 1994). Member American Association Cancer Research, American Chemical Society, American Society Biochemistry and Molecular Biology, American Cancer Society (South Carolina. division board directors 1976-1990, honorary lifebd. member since 1990, Faculty Research award 1976-1980), Sigma Xi.
